Understanding Prescription Requirements and Insurance Coverage for Propecia in the UK

To obtain Propecia in the UK, you need a prescription from a GP or a registered online doctor. This involves a consultation, often including a discussion of your medical history and current medications. The doctor will assess your suitability for the medication and prescribe accordingly. Self-medicating is illegal and potentially harmful.

Prescription Costs

The cost of a Propecia prescription varies depending on the dosage and the pharmacy. Generic finasteride, the active ingredient in Propecia, is generally cheaper than the branded version. Expect to pay between £10 and £30 per month, though prices fluctuate. Check with your pharmacy for the most up-to-date pricing.

Insurance Coverage

Most standard NHS prescriptions in the UK attract a fee. Propecia, as a treatment for male pattern baldness, isn’t typically covered by standard health insurance plans. However, some private health insurance providers may cover it if your hair loss is linked to an underlying medical condition. Contact your insurer directly to confirm coverage.
